Meet the Doctors

Dr. Christie MacDonald, Chiropractor

Dr. Christie MacDonald obtained her Doctorate of Chiropractic in 1997 at Canadian Memorial Chiropractic College (CMCC) in Toronto. In 2007 she completed her animal chiropractic certification from The Healing Oasis Wellness Centre of Canada in Ontario. Dr. Christie is passionate about helping both human and animal patients to obtain and sustain a healthy balanced life. Dr. Ken Bergquist, Chiropractor

Dr.Ken Bergquist has practiced chiropractic since graduating from Canadian Memorial Chiropractic College in 1988. He has practiced in Edmonton, Calgary and Grande Cache, Alberta. His company has also been providing injury prevention programs in industries since 1999.  These projects have been in many jurisdictions over the past ten years from Northern Ontario to Vancouver to Washington and Oregon. Dr. Jeanette Amato, Chiropractor

Dr. Jeanette Amato became interested in chiropractic through her many years of Tae Kwon Do training.  Upon completing her Bachelor of Science from the University of Alberta in 2003 Dr. Jeanette moved to Sydney, Australia to pursue her chiropractic studies.  In 2007  she graduated from the Health and Chiropractic Department of Macquarie University and returned home to complete the Canadian board exams and begin practice in Edmonton.  Dr. Jeanette has an interest in sports and family chiropractic.

Xiaobo Chen, Registered Acupuncturist

Xiaobo joined the Whitemud Crossing Chiropractors team as a Certified Acupuncturist in 2010.  She trained in Acupuncture and Traditional Chinese Medical Science in China, graduating in 1990.  Xiaobo came to Edmonton in 2006, completed her Certification of Acupuncture Safety and became a Registered Acupuncturist in Alberta.  She has extensive experience in Traditional Chinese Medicine treatments along with experience with various pain, sports injuries and musculoskeletal complaints.
